This book includes some of the things that have been widely read and greatly appreciated by teachers of mathematics. Part I is a reprint of a statement on Mathematical Requirements. In Part II there appears a reprint of nearly all of Professor Moore's presidential addresses in which he laid so carefully the foundation for the mathematical reform that has challenged the best efforts of progressive groups in many centers for a quarter of a century.
